問題タブ [domino-designer-eclipse]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
java - Domino と統合するための API
私は Lotus/Domino の世界では比較的初心者で、次の Domino タスクを担当しています。
(ミドルウェア サーバーから) ユーザーの Domino メールボックスにアクセスし、そこから特定の悪意のある電子メールを削除します。
追加の背景: すべての受信電子メールを分析し、悪意のある電子メールとしてフラグを立てることができる外部セキュリティ ツール/プロセスがあります。悪意のあるものとしてフラグが付けられた場合は、このメールをそれぞれのユーザーの受信トレイから削除したいと考えています。
私のソリューションは、独自のミドルウェア サーバー (Linux ベース) に展開され、どの電子メールを削除する必要があるかについての通知を受け取ります。
私の環境にデプロイされている Domino サーバーは、Lotus/Domino 9 です。
Javaを使用してこの機能を実装したいと考えています。
Domino サーバー上のユーザーの受信トレイにアクセスするための潜在的なオプションを調査し、見つけました。
1) Domino 用の IBM C/C++ API ツールキットがあることを知りました。一見すると、C API は非常に複雑に見えます。また、C API をリモートで呼び出すことができるように、Notes クライアントを (ミドルウェア サーバーに) インストールする必要がありますか?
2) Domino への接続/アクセスに使用できる Java API はありますか? 私が見つけた:
- IBM Knowledge Center - IBM Domino Designer 9.0.1 - API ドキュメントおよび
- IBM Notes および Domino アプリケーション開発 wiki。
これらは Java/REST API インターフェイスがあることを示しているようですが、これを使用して受信ボックス/メールボックス データにアクセスできるかどうかはわかりません。「カレンダー」データを示しているようですが、メール/メールボックス データ自体については何も示していません。
3) 調査中にOpenNTF Domino API プロジェクトに出会いましたが、Java API があるようです。これを使用する必要がありますか?
外部サーバーの観点から Domino にアクセスする最良の方法は何ですか? 私は C/C++ API にこだわっていますか、それとも比較的 (理解しやすく、使いやすい) REST/Java API を活用できるでしょうか? また、API (C/C++ または Java) を呼び出せるように、ミドルウェア サーバーに Notes クライアントをインストールする必要がありますか?
xpages - Domino Designer の Xpages パースペクティブに検索メニューを表示するにはどうすればよいですか?
Domino Designer 9 では、Domino Designer パースペクティブを開いたときに上部に [検索] メニューがあります。XPages に切り替えると、表示されなくなります。Faces Config ファイルに簡単にアクセスできる Xpages パースペクティブが気に入っていますが、検索メニューが利用できることも気に入っています。これらの両方を 1 つの視点で表示する方法はありますか? 私は、必要に応じてカスタム パースペクティブを作成することを嫌いません。
svn - SVN commit の壊れた要素
コミットする前に、ロケール ワークスペースに破損した要素がいくつかあります。すべてが NSF に正しく反映されますが、ロケール同期にはなりません。特に Java スクリプト ライブラリでは、一部のメソッドが重複します (nsf からオンディスクへの同期により重複が作成されます)。
どれが問題になる可能性がありますか?
java - Java エージェント (Lotus-Domino デザイナー) Xpages で日時を比較する
ドミノ デザイナーで Java エージェントを作成しています。タスクは、現在の DateTime をドキュメント内の Date-Time のリストと比較することです。ドキュメントから現在の日付と日時を取得できます。使用した現在の日時を取得する
ビューからすべてのドキュメントから日時リストを取得するコードは
コンソールでは、日付を適切に取得しています。コンソール出力
現在の日付と取得した日付が等しいかどうかを比較するにはどうすればよいですか?
lotus-notes - Domino Notes でボタン付きのカウンターを作成する方法
ボタンとフィールドが欲しい。ボタンが押されると、フィールドに +1 が入ります。なので、基本はカウンター。これは可能ですか?ボタンとフィールドの背後にあるコードは何ですか?
xpages - Xpages モバイル コントロールがブラウザーに表示されない
ドキュメンテーションによると、私は xpages のモバイル コントロールについて非常に新しいです。「Xsp プロパティ ページ」の設定を変更し、チェックボックス「接頭辞付きの Xpages にモバイル テーマを使用する: _m」を選択しました。次にソースタブにチェックインすると、ステータスは次のようになります
次に、モバイルコントロールを使用したテスト xpages で述べました テストページのコードは
デザイナーにエラーは表示されず、Safari ブラウザーまたは任意のブラウザーで結果を表示しようとすると、空白のページが返されます。不足しているものを正確に取得できず、ブラウザでページレイアウトを表示できないのはなぜですか.
どんな提案も私にとって役に立ちます、
結果は次のように見ることができました
編集2:コンソールでキャッチされたエラー
formula - IBM Domino Notes の別のフィールドにある名前からフィールドを編集するためのアクセスを許可する方法
フォームの別のフィールドにある名前でフィールドにアクセスできるようにしようとしています。ここまでで、フィールドのセクションを作成し、セクション プロパティ「@Subset($UpdatedBy;1)」の「式」タブにコピーしました。別のフィールドにある名前からのアクセスを許可する必要があります。誰かアドバイスしてください。